bug fix
This commit is contained in:
@@ -54,7 +54,9 @@ public class SupplyAgainSignRewardTask implements ITask {
|
|||||||
log.error("没有邀请的用户 用户 ID {}", userId);
|
log.error("没有邀请的用户 用户 ID {}", userId);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Double inviteAmount = 0.0;
|
||||||
String amount = commonRepository.findOne(912).getValue();
|
String amount = commonRepository.findOne(912).getValue();
|
||||||
|
double doubleAmount = Double.parseDouble(amount);
|
||||||
for (Long inviteeUserId : userIdList) {
|
for (Long inviteeUserId : userIdList) {
|
||||||
QueryWrapper<UserMoneyDetails> queryWrapper = new QueryWrapper<>();
|
QueryWrapper<UserMoneyDetails> queryWrapper = new QueryWrapper<>();
|
||||||
queryWrapper.eq("classify", 6);
|
queryWrapper.eq("classify", 6);
|
||||||
@@ -79,10 +81,14 @@ public class SupplyAgainSignRewardTask implements ITask {
|
|||||||
userMoneyDetails.setMoneyType(1);
|
userMoneyDetails.setMoneyType(1);
|
||||||
userMoneyDetailsService.save(userMoneyDetails);
|
userMoneyDetailsService.save(userMoneyDetails);
|
||||||
//存入余额 钱
|
//存入余额 钱
|
||||||
userMoneyService.updateAmount(1, inviteeUserId, Double.parseDouble(amount));
|
inviteAmount += doubleAmount;
|
||||||
log.info("发放过奖励, 用户 ID {}, 邀请 ID {}", userId, inviteeUserId);
|
log.info("发放过奖励, 用户 ID {}, 邀请 ID {}", userId, inviteeUserId);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
if (inviteAmount > 0) {
|
||||||
|
userMoneyService.updateAmount(1, userId, inviteAmount);
|
||||||
|
}
|
||||||
log.info("补发奖励结束");
|
log.info("补发奖励结束");
|
||||||
}
|
}
|
||||||
|
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user